Composite Number

75914

75914 is a even composite number that follows 75913 and precedes 75915. It is composed of 4 distinct factors: 1, 2, 37957, 75914. Its prime factorization can be written as 2 × 37957. 75914 is classified as a deficient number based on the sum of its proper divisors. In computer science, 75914 is represented as 10010100010001010 in binary and 1288A in hexadecimal.
